2013-04-08phy/marvell: select copper registers in SGMII to copper modeMadalin Bucur
For the Marvel 88e1111 PHY only two SGMII modes are available, both allowing only SGMII to copper mode (with or without clock). SGMII to fiber mode is not supported. Make sure the fiber/copper registers selector bit is cleared, selecting copper mode registers. The bit is found set after the Auto-Negotiation restart erratum is performed. 2013-04-05gianfar: Add support for nfc rx-flow hashing based on SPIClaudiu Manoil
Program the filer to perform hashing based on SPI (Secutity Parameter Index) for the AH/ESP incoming packets. The aim is to speed up processing of IPSEC flows on eTSEC platforms, by distributing them to separate Rx queues which gives the possibility to process the flows on separate CPUs. 2013-04-04spi/omap-mcspi: check condition also after timeoutSebastian Andrzej Siewior
It is possible that the handler gets interrupted after checking the status. After it resumes it the time out is due but the condition it was waiting for might be true. Therefore it is necessary to check the condition in case of an time out to be sure that the condition is not true _and_ the time passed by. 2013-04-04scsi: qla2xxx: Use local_irq_save_nort() in qla2x00_pollJohn Kacur
RT triggers the following: [ 11.307652] [<ffffffff81077b27>] __might_sleep+0xe7/0x110 [ 11.307663] [<ffffffff8150e524>] rt_spin_lock+0x24/0x60 [ 11.307670] [<ffffffff8150da78>] ? rt_spin_lock_slowunlock+0x78/0x90 [ 11.307703] [<ffffffffa0272d83>] qla24xx_intr_handler+0x63/0x2d0 [qla2xxx] [ 11.307736] [<ffffffffa0262307>] qla2x00_poll+0x67/0x90 [qla2xxx] Function qla2x00_poll does local_irq_save() before calling qla24xx_intr_handler which has a spinlock. Since spinlocks are sleepable on rt, it is not allowed to call them with interrupts disabled. Therefore we use local_irq_save_nort() instead which saves flags without disabling interrupts. 2013-04-04md: raid5: Make raid5_percpu handling RT awareThomas Gleixner
__raid_run_ops() disables preemption with get_cpu() around the access to the raid5_percpu variables. That causes scheduling while atomic spews on RT. Serialize the access to the percpu data with a lock and keep the code preemptible. 2013-04-04drivers/net: fix livelock issuesThomas Gleixner
Preempt-RT runs into a live lock issue with the NETDEV_TX_LOCKED micro optimization. The reason is that the softirq thread is rescheduling itself on that return value. Depending on priorities it starts to monoplize the CPU and livelock on UP systems. Remove it. Signed-off-by: Thomas Gleixner <tglx@linutronix.de>

2013-04-04of: fix recursive locking in of_get_next_available_child()Stephen Warren
of_get_next_available_child() acquires devtree_lock, then calls of_device_is_available() which calls of_get_property() which calls of_find_property() which tries to re-acquire devtree_lock, thus causing deadlock. To avoid this, create a new __of_device_is_available() which calls __of_get_property() instead, which calls __of_find_property(), which does not take the lock,. Update of_get_next_available_child() to call the new __of_device_is_available() since it already owns the lock. 2013-04-04OF: Convert devtree lock from rw_lock to raw spinlockThomas Gleixner
With the locking cleanup in place (from "OF: Fixup resursive locking code paths"), we can now do the conversion from the rw_lock to a raw spinlock as required for preempt-rt. The previous cleanup and this conversion were originally separate since they predated when mainline got raw spinlock (in commit c2f21ce2e31286a "locking: Implement new raw_spinlock"). So, at that point in time, the cleanup was considered plausible for mainline, but not this conversion. In any case, we've kept them separate as it makes for easier review and better bisection. 2013-04-04OF: Fixup resursive locking code pathsThomas Gleixner
There is no real reason to use a rwlock for devtree_lock. It even could be a mutex, but unfortunately it's locked from cpu hotplug paths which can't schedule :( So it needs to become a raw lock on rt as well. The devtree_lock would be the only user of a raw_rw_lock, so we are better off cleaning up the recursive locking paths which allows us to convert devtree_lock to a read_lock. Here we do the standard thing of introducing __foo() as the "raw" version of foo(), so that we can take better control of the locking. The "raw" versions are not exported and are for internal use within the file itself.
